Kwara Speaker receives NIPOGA Committee

Date: 2019-10-23

The Speaker, Kwara state House of Assembly, Rt. Hon. Salihu Yakubu Danladi, today received in his office the Technical Committee of 2019 Nigeria Polytechnic Games (NIPOGA), which is to be hosted by the Kwara State Polytechnic, Ilorin.

Hon. Danladi who commended the leadership of the Polytechnic for its strides to ensure a successful hosting of the Games reiterated the economic benefits in hosting NIPOGA noting that "the event will significantly affect the lives of our people and we must support that."

"The programme will promote Nigeria's unity, as it will engage people from diverse backgrounds in different sporting activities and we will be glad to be instrumental to that; we will offer maximum support for us to succeed in this project."

"I implore you to keep the host communities abreast of the event and seek their cooperation, so that influx of new faces won't be strange to them and for them to be prepared to take economic advantage of the 10day event", the Speaker said.

He charged the management of the Polytechnic on stable academic calendar and sustenance of significant curb of cultism menace in the polytechnic, saying that stable academic calendar and cultism free nature of academic institutions will increase the competitiveness of the polytechnic.

The Chairman, House Committee on Tertiary Education, Hon. Wahab Opakunle expressed his confidence in the management of the Polytechnic to host the program successfully and assured that the Speaker and the 9th Assembly will support the program, given the Speaker's flair for sports.

He emphasized the need to ensure good security arrangements for the event to ensure a hitch free outing.

The Acting Rector of the Polytechnic, who doubles as the President of 2019 NIPOGA, Dr. Yekeen Oyebode explained that he led the team to the Kwara state House of Assembly to intimate the Speaker and Honourable members of the activities of the Polytechnic, specifically about the 2019 NIPOGA to be hosted by Kwara state Polytechnic.

"Kwara State Polytechnic is the first higher institution in Kwara State with sixty (60) accredited programmes. This year's NIPOGA commences on 6th November, 2019 and will last for 10 days; NIPOGA is a game for all the Polytechnics in Nigeria, which was hosted last by Kwara state Polytechnic in 1981. Kwara state Polytechnic will be receiving about fifty four (54) Polytechnics which will take part in about fourteen (14) sporting activities."

Oyebode added that "the event will help discover talents and showcase cultural endowments and uniqueness, and therefore called for the support of the 9th Assembly towards a successful hosting of the event."
